Want to use Cloudflare gateway as my DNS servers


I don’t have static IP which I can add as a location under Zero trust Gateway So whenever the IP is getting changes not see traffic insights in the portal.

So kindly advise how can I get the DNS pointed to Cloudflare even if my IP get changed without allowing the new public IP.

Thank you

Another thing is I am planning to use only Zero Trust gateway DNS but I want to get my local domain name getting resolved via my DNS server but it is not working.

I already added my local domain xyz.local in domain fallback but no luck.
Note: Do I really need WARP client installed on all the machines for this local resolver? if not kindly assist.